Hotwire7434 Posted May 20, 2011 Posted May 20, 2011 Jake, You might try Napa, and cross reference the part no. I looked your deck no. at PartsTree.com gives a pt no. of simplicity 7013313 replaces 2108202SM. I bought some off EBay for $40 for ten of them. Belt for mower deck arbors is 1656960. 1690271 Rotary Mower, 42" P.T.O. 74.1" 176439 Spindle 84.1" 1656960 Did the wiring diagram work I sent. Tom

steve-wis Posted May 21, 2011 Posted May 21, 2011 I bought my last ones off of ebay, they were chinese bearings but reasonably priced and work well so far. As far as getting the third one apart, I have always been able to get the pulleys off with a bit of heat, and then a good hammer on the end of the spindle (with the nut screwed on, of course). Steve
